Congrats! Like Triples said, Stillen Gen 3 is the way to go. Cold air intake outside the engine bay and well protected behind the bumper so water lock is not an issue like another brand that places their intakes outside the bay but lower (requiring a smaller windshield wiper fluid reservoir). I believe the Gen 3 has been dyno'd to produce the most HP of all the aftermarket intakes out there as well.
